我通常使用启用了连接共享的 ssh;这会导致我在初始 ssh 登录后创建的任何 ssh 隧道都使用该连接。在这种情况下,是否可以关闭 ssh 隧道而不终止 ssh 进程?
答案1
-O exit
您可以从客户端发出来终止所有共享会话。
ssh -O exit masterhostname
遗憾的是,没有办法终止特定会话并让其他会话继续运行。
会话通常会在会话关闭 (EOF) 时自然终止。使用 -L 和 -R 建立的隧道始终在监听新会话,并且没有办法指示它们应该停止监听。
我通常使用启用了连接共享的 ssh;这会导致我在初始 ssh 登录后创建的任何 ssh 隧道都使用该连接。在这种情况下,是否可以关闭 ssh 隧道而不终止 ssh 进程?
-O exit
您可以从客户端发出来终止所有共享会话。
ssh -O exit masterhostname
遗憾的是,没有办法终止特定会话并让其他会话继续运行。
会话通常会在会话关闭 (EOF) 时自然终止。使用 -L 和 -R 建立的隧道始终在监听新会话,并且没有办法指示它们应该停止监听。